I like it. It has a warm, bassy sound to it. I almost exclusively use my Brainwavz M1's with it. I just like the sound from that combination. It's a well built unit, nice size, nice weight. EQ works very well. Doesn't support album art, but you can do folder art. eBay had a run on them for a time. I actually ended up buying 6 units. I kept 2, an SP, and an SL model. I think the most I paid was $41 for the SP's, and only $31 for the SL's. Was a hell of a good deal.

Quote:
umm sorry for the repost guys. Hoping to get an answer to my queries ;D



If I were you, I would first go for the custom remold. The better comfort and bass response will probably make the biggest difference. After that (if you really want to spend that money for that extra bit of performance) than get the Headstage Arrow. If you can, I would get the Arrow used, it takes a while if you buy from the manufacturer (Robert).
